The Importance Of Using An Inhaler And Chamber Case

When it comes to managing asthma, having an inhaler and chamber case is crucial for those who rely on these devices to control their symptoms. An inhaler is a handheld device that delivers medication directly into the lungs, while a chamber or spacer is an attachment that helps improve the delivery of the medication. Both of these tools play a vital role in ensuring that individuals with asthma can effectively manage their condition and prevent asthma attacks. In this article, we will discuss the importance of using an inhaler and chamber case for asthma management.

One of the main reasons why using an inhaler and chamber case is essential for asthma management is because they help ensure that the medication reaches the lungs effectively. Asthma medications are designed to open up the airways and reduce inflammation in the lungs, but in order for them to be effective, they need to be delivered directly into the lungs. Inhalers are designed to deliver the medication in a fine mist that can be easily inhaled into the lungs, while chambers or spacers help ensure that the medication is properly dispersed and reaches the lungs more efficiently.

Another reason why using an inhaler and chamber case is important for asthma management is because they can help reduce the risk of side effects. Asthma medications can sometimes cause side effects such as thrush or hoarseness, especially if the medication is not delivered properly into the lungs. Using a chamber or spacer can help reduce the risk of these side effects by ensuring that the medication is delivered directly into the lungs where it is needed, rather than getting stuck in the mouth or throat.
